The associated gas processing project of Maysan Halfaya Oilfield was put into operation

Al-Sudani said, according to a statement from its media office reported to Al-Sumaria News, that this specific project belongs to the efforts to increase the benefits of oil and gas wealth, which began in 2019 and has been closely followed until its activation and completion today on the path of economic reform and optimization of investments in order to put an end to the combustion of associated gas and the resulting waste and impact on the environment and health.

Al-Sudani said that natural gas will directly contribute to the operation of power stations and prevent imports and hard currency consumption every year, as natural gas production has actually increased from 2.972 billion standard cubic feet per day (in 2022) to the current level of 3.1 billion standard cubic feet per day, with current investments of no more than 1,800 square meters.

The Prime Minister also confirmed that the investment rate for associated gas has been increased from 50% to 61%, and efforts and plans are continuing to invest in all gas produced, with the goal of reaching the flared gas (zero) rate by 2028.

The project, completed within the Petroleum Licensing Contract, consists of two units, each with a capacity of 150 million standard cubic feet, to desalt and dry natural gas and separate its basic components to obtain a dry natural gas product, which will be used to supply the national network for the operation of Government House and Maysan Investment Station, with a power generation capacity of more than (1,200) MW, according to the existing capacities and energy sources, the statement said.

As well as the production of liquefied gas to meet the needs of the Missan governorate, with an initial capacity of (1,100) tons per day, reaching 2,200 tons per day at the start of operations for domestic or automotive use, and transferring the remainder The project also produces condensate with a capacity of up to 1,000 barrels per day, which is blended with the produced crude oil to increase its specifications.
